I am sure this is just a minor setting I am missing but I've spent some time experimenting but unable to find it.

The background is I am going to have list of company employee biographies...Each employee bio is as a K2 item. The item has the employee image to the left hand side with a paragraph to the right. I can get each item set up the way I want.

The problem is in the category view. When viewing the category, all employees are listed (this is how I want it) but the employee image in is huge. I have removed all employee images except for 1 so you can get an idea. Please view the category and then the item. It is properly set up in the item but not category view. I believe this has something to do with Introtext but I cannot figure out how to make the item and category view consistent:

It looks like you've choosen the wrong imagesize for the itemview.

In K2 you can set the imagesize for different premade sizes:
Xsmall (eg. 100)
small (eg. 200)
medium (eg. 320)
large (eg. 640)
xlarge (eg. 1024)

So if your imagesize is set to "small" (In abovementioned case= 200) and your original image is 100, then K2 will upscale it.

Under the settings in your specific categori, your decide which imagesize you'll use in your items, eg. Large. (I think its called ITEMVIEW SETTINGS in english)

The option to choose a smaller image size is located in the category's settings.
If that category is inheriting its settings from another category you need to edit the 'master' category's settings.

The image resizing is for K2 images only.
For images inside the editor, you need to specify an
img {max-width: 100%;} in your template's stylesheet so this does not happen.
